Buscar
Social
Ofertas laborales ES

Entries in desarrollo (902)

lunes
ene102011

Prueba de envío de correos con Grails

Cuando en nuestra aplicación que estamos desarrollando con Grails necesitamos enviar correos electrónicos, pero no disponemos de un servidor SMTP en nuestro entorno, existen dos alternativas que en cualquier caso nos van a permitir probar que dicho servicio funciona de manera correcta.

Más información sobre Testing sending emails with Grails (traducido al español).
viernes
ene072011

Concurrencia y tareas en segundo plano con Grails

No nos cansamos de repetir que cualquier librería que esté disponible para Groovy, también lo está para que la podamos utilizar en Grails. Otro ejemplo más es GPars, que permite ejecución concurrente de procesos asíncronos.

Más información sobre Concurrency and background tasks in Grails (traducido al español).
viernes
ene072011

Entender la búsqueda por criterios

Nuevo artículo que nos ayuda a comprender la forma de trabajar con los criterios en Grails.

Más información sobre Grails: entendendo a busca por critérios (criterias) (traducido al español).
viernes
ene072011

Implementación genérica de toString() con Groovy

No me digáis que utilidades como la que aquí se presenta no vienen bien para crear una clase padre para todas nuestras clases del dominio y olvidarnos de implementar el toString(). O mejor todavía, crear una transformación AST e inyectarle el método dinámicamente a todas nuestras clases.

Más información sobre Generic toString() in Groovy (traducido al español).
viernes
ene072011

Devolver errores de validación en una llamada AJAX

Cuando trabajamos con AJAX en nuestra aplicación Grails, podemos acceder al objeto que almacena los errores de validación y convertirlos en JSON, para ser consumidos en la vista y mostrados de forma correcta.

Más información sobre Returning Grails Validation Errors for Ajax Calls (traducido al español).
viernes
ene072011

Grails & Hudson - Parte 4: Despliegue automático

Tras la última entrega de esta serie de trabajo con Hudson, Grails & Hudson - Parte 3: Pruebas, nos llega una nueva entrega donde se explica cómo configurar este CI para despliegue automático de nuestra aplicación.

Más información sobre Grails & Hudson Part4: Automated Deployment (traducido al español).
viernes
ene072011

Grails, Spring Security & LDAP

¿Problemas configurando el acceso LDAP desde tu aplicación Grails? Quizás este artículo pueda darte algunas pistas de cómo puedes hacerlo.

Más información sobre Grails, Spring Security & LDAP (traducido al español).
viernes
ene072011

mockFor y MockFor en Grails

Aunque pueda parecer que son lo mismo, el primero lo proporciona Grails como parte del soporte a las pruebas unitarias, mientras que el segundo es parte de la API nativa de Groovy.

Más información sobre mockFor and MockFor in Grails (traducido al español).
viernes
ene072011

Búsquedas basadas en distancia con Oracle Spatial

En cierto ámbitos científicos se necesita ejecutar búsquedas basadas en distancia por diversos motivos. Oracle Spatial proporciona las herramientas para poder ejecutar este tipo de consultas, y aquí os dejamos un artículo que explica brevemente cómo hacer uso de esta funcionalidad desde Grails usando la API SQL de Groovy.

Más información sobre Groovy/Grails and Oracle Spatial (traducido al español).
jueves
dic232010

IDEA X para el desarrollador Grails

La guerra entre IDEs por proporcionar la más perfecta integración con Grails para facilitarle el trabajo al desarrollador no tiene fin, y bien que nos alegramos desde el Observatorio. Quizás en el caso específico de IDEA X el problema sea que, salvo para proyectos de libre distribución, hay que pagar licencia comercial, y claro, teniendo el STS...

Más información sobre IDEA X for the Grails Developer (traducido al español).